Flight Data
Acquisition & Analysis Systems (FDAAS)
Products For the Aviation Industry : Black Box Data
Analyzers
-
Milking of data at 12 times the normal tape
speed
-
Storage of up to 1000 hours of flight data
-
On
screen graphs of calibrated values (engineering
data) for user’s selectable 16 analog and 10 one
time (WBEEP) parameters.
-
On
Screen representation of textual values for analog
and event parameters.
-
Display of user’s selectable 10 one time warnings
-
Provides Engine Performance & Air Test Analysis
-
Provides Combat Sortie Analysis
-
Check of data quality of recording by examining
the recording of calibration voltage & overflow
voltage
-
Mapping of Flight Path, Sorties and other details
-
System Provides a Means for:
-
Evaluation of Piloting Technique
-
Benchmarking & Quantification of different
flight parameters
-
Monitoring Health of the aircraft between
flights or at any time and giving GO/NO GO
Clearance to the aircraft prior to takeoff
-
Assessment of aircraft system operational
status and identification of need for repairs
-
Investigation of Flight Incidents and
Accidents

Sequence Of Events Recorder (SOER)
AEM's SOER is an intelligent
standalone Micro processor based system which is
capable of recording a sequence of up to 256 events
which are either changeover or NO/NC process inputs
with time resolution of 1 ms.

Signal Conditioning & Analysis System
Provides a signal analysis box on to aircraft
engines, which can continuously monitor it during
operation.
The data collected can be analyzed after the landing
of each flight.
